Overview

ARCEP regulation at a glance

The Autorité de Régulation (ARCEP) governs the telecom and wireless landscape in Burkina Faso. Any device emitting radio frequencies - from smartphones to IoT equipment - must secure ARCEP Type Approval before deployment.

The framework recognizes international safety guidelines (EU standards). While physical samples are generally avoided, ARCEP strictly mandates the use of a locally registered representative. Certificates are valid for a five-year term.

Key Requirements

What you need to submit

Required Documents
  • Technical literature & manuals
  • Declaration of Conformity (DoC)
  • RF, EMC, & Safety test reports
  • GSMA TAC Letter (Cellular)
Sample Requirements

Generally not required; Authority reserves the right to request.

In-Country Testing

Not required. Reports from accredited international labs are accepted.

Local Representation

Mandatory via a locally registered applicant.

Labeling

Not required; standard international compliance markings suffice.

Approval Validity

Approval is valid for 5 years (Renewable).

Timeline

Typical approval time is 3-5 weeks.

Yes, ARCEP Burkina Faso mandates that all foreign applicants MUST appoint a locally registered representative to act as the legal liaison for the process.

Burkina Faso ARCEP Type Approval certificates are valid for 5 years, requiring renewal at the end of the term.

Yes, experimental stations utilized purely for technical testing and scientific studies relating to radio-electricity are exempt from standard Type Approval.

No, Burkina Faso does not typically require in-country testing or physical samples. Assessment is performed based on accredited international reports.
